WebS&P Dow Jones Indices: Global Industry Classification Standard (GICS®) 2 GICS Methodology GICS Classification GICS classifies a company according to its principal business activity. To make this determination, S&P Dow Jones Indices and MSCI use revenue as the key measure identifying a company’s principal business activity.
